Wood Flooring Replacement in East Weymouth, MA
Wood flooring replacement services involve removing existing hardwood floors and installing new ones to enhance the appearance and functionality of a property’s interior. These projects typically include replacing damaged, worn, or outdated flooring in living rooms, bedrooms, hallways, or entire homes. Property owners often seek this service when their current floors show signs of extensive wear, water damage, or if they desire a different style or finish to better match their interior design preferences.
Before requesting wood flooring replacement, property owners usually want to understand the different types of hardwood materials available, such as oak, maple, or hickory, and how each may impact durability and appearance. They also consider the scope of the project, including whether to replace the entire floor or just specific sections, and how the new flooring will coordinate with existing decor. Clarifying these details can help ensure the new installation meets aesthetic expectations and functional needs.

Common Wood Flooring Replacement Jobs
Complete wood flooring replacement - involves removing old flooring and installing new hardwood for a refreshed look.
Partial flooring replacement - replaces damaged or stained sections to restore uniformity.
Refinishing and sanding - restores the original finish and smoothness of existing wood floors.
Subfloor preparation and repair - ensures a stable foundation before new flooring installation.
Engineered wood flooring replacement - updates existing surfaces with durable, layered wood options.
Transition and threshold replacement - updates connecting strips for a seamless flooring transition.
Wood Flooring Replacement Questions
When is it necessary to replace wood flooring? Replacement is recommended when the flooring is significantly damaged, warped, or outdated beyond repair.
What types of wood flooring can be replaced? Most types, including hardwood, engineered, and laminate flooring, can be replaced or upgraded as part of a renovation.
How should property owners prepare for wood flooring replacement? Clear the area of furniture and belongings to allow for easy access and proper installation.
What are common reasons for choosing to replace wood flooring? Reasons include wear and tear, water damage, style updates, or structural issues requiring new installation.
